Explain the NAND Gates - Microprocessor?The NAND GATE is a AND gate with the output inverted. Consequently the outputs of a NAND gate would be the opposites of the outputs of a AND gate. The output is true if input A AND input B are NOT both true: Q = NOT (A AND B) A NAND gate able to have two or more inputs, its output is true if NOT all inputs are true.
The Boolean and symbol expression for a 3-input NAND gate is shown below.The NAND gate will have a high output providing all the inputs are not high. Shown underneath is the truth table for a NAND gate. The simplest way to derive the output for a NAND gate is to invert the output of a AND gate.
